ostentatious
ostentatious, a. (ɒstənˈteɪʃəs) [f. ostentation: see -ious. Has displaced the earlier ostentative, ostentatory, ostentive, ostentous.] 1. Characterized or marked by ostentation: a. Of actions, personal qualities, etc.: Performed, exercised, or set forth in a way calculated to attract attention or ad... Oxford English Dictionary

ostentatory
† oˈstentatory, a. Obs. rare—1. [ad. L. ostentātōri-us, f. ostentātor: see -ory. In OF. ostentatoire (16th c. in Godef.).] = ostentatious.1657 G. Starkey Helmont's Vind. To Rdr., 'Tis no unlikely but some captious Antagonist may censure my Aphorisms as ostentatory. Oxford English Dictionary
